Problem with ODBC connections in Crystal report XI R2 on Windows 7

Former Member
0 Kudos

Hello,


Recently i change computer and now i’m on Windows seven.
When i open Crystal report R2 XI and I created a new ODBC connection, this message appears


« Crystal reports :
Failed to connect
Details: IM014: [Microsoft] [ODBC Driver Manager] Data Source (DSN) has specified an architecture incompatibility between the driver and application»


After several searches, i find that there is a problem of compatibility between Windows 7 and CR XI R2.
I followed the instruction on this link :
http://scn.sap.com/community/crystal-reports-for-visual-studio/blog/2011/06/07/where-did-all-the-cry...
I download SP4 full build and SP6 incremental
I have unistalled CR XI R2 and then i installed  SP4 and  SP6.


After i tried to open CR XI R2, and i created a new ODBC connection and the same message appears.
When i look to the software version in the help menu and  « About Crystal report »
In the windows, i can see the version 11.5.12.1838.


Do you know if this version means that the SP6 is properly taken into account ?
Someone has already had the same problem. ?


Windows 7 is on 64 bits and CR XI R2 is install in Program Files (x86) on 32 bits.
It’s a problem ?


Does the ODBC driver for MySQL that is the problem  ?

Could you please help me.
Thank you for your assistance,

Best Regards.

Hello,

You have done everything to be compatible with Windows 7 except for one thing. CR XI R2 is a 32 bit application and therefore requires all dependencies to also be 32 bit. You likely either installed the 64 bit Client and/or you created the DSN in the 64 bit ODBC Administrator. Browse to \windows\syswow64 folder and odbcadm32.exe and create your System DSN using the 32 bit ODBC Administrator.

Thanks

Don

hello,

  I tried to create a DSN with the odbcadm.exe (odbcad32.exe on my computer) but when I add a connection, the ODBC driver MySQL 5.1 is not visible. So I can not create a DSN.

  Then I installed the ODBC driver MySQL 5.1 in 32 bit because there were but 64-bit.

  I try to create a new DSN with the ODBC Administrator and a 32-bit rreur appears.

I decided to uninstall the 64 bit version of ODBC ll'Administrateur.

And then the creation worked.

  My DSN is visible in CR XI R2
